Peppermint Oreo Balls Recipe is a delicious and easy to make holiday treat. The combination of the crushed Oreos, cream cheese and peppermint creates a festive dessert.

Variations:

  • Oreos – Feel free to use different types of Oreos for this recipe. We used regular Oreos in this recipe, but any type will work.
  • Chocolate – You can melt different types of chocolate in the microwave. We have used candy melts, vanilla almond bark, chocolate bark, and even chocolate chips.
  • Peppermint Candies – Instead of candy canes, you can also use crushed peppermint candies.

Recipe Tips:

  • Cream Cheese – Make sure to start this recipe with softened cream cheese. This helps to blend everything soft and creamy for the best results.
  • Freezing Mixture – Make sure to freeze the mixture to easily combine the balls.
  • Melt Chocolate – When melting chocolate for dipping, watch closely as it doesn’t take long to melt. We recommend melting in 30 second intervals and stir after each time.
  • Food Processor – For fine crumbs, we recommend using a food processor to crushed the Oreos and candy canes. If you do not have a food processor, you can also crush with a rolling pin in a ziploc bag.
  • Baking Sheet – For best result place the Peppermint Oreo Truffles on a lined baking sheet with parchment paper or wax paper.
  • Excess Chocolate – Before placing the Oreo balls on the baking sheet, remove excess chocolate.

Frequently Asked Questions:

How to Store Leftovers:

Refrigerate the leftovers in an airtight container for up to 1 week. 

Can you Freeze?

Yes, you can freeze these Oreo Balls. This is a great dessert to make ahead of time in preparation of the holidays. Place the prepared Oreo Balls in a ziploc bag and freeze. If stored properly the Oreo Balls will last about 3 months.

Peppermint Oreo Balls

5 from 1 vote
No special oreos needed. The Best peppermint oreo balls recipe made with Crushed candy canes, oreos, and cream cheese coated in candy melts.
Prep Time 45 minutes
Refrigerate 1 hour
Total Time 1 hour 45 minutes
Servings 36
Cuisine American
Course Dessert
Calories 145

Ingredients

  • 8 oz softened Cream Cheese
  • 14.5 oz Oreo Cookies
  • 1 teaspoon Peppermint Extract
  • 1 pound Dark or White Candy Wafers
  • 15 Mini Candy Canes divided

Instructions

  • Line a cutting board or baking sheet with parchment paper.
  • Place 10 of the mini candy canes in a food process and pulse until they are turned into crushed fine pieces.
  • Finely crush Oreos in the food processor.
  • Combine cream cheese, crushed candy canes, crushed cookies and peppermint extract until well blended.
  • Form mixture into 1? balls and place on a prepared sheet.
  • Place in the freezer for 30 minutes.
  • Place the remaining 5 candy canes in a ziplock bag and coarsely crush them into large pieces with a mallet or the end of a wooden spoon.
  • Heat the candy wafers by microwaving for 1 minute stirring and repeating until melted.
  • Using a fork, dip each ball into the melted wafers to completely coat. Shake off excess and return to the tray. Top with the large pieces of crushed candy canes.
  • Let sit at room temperature for 1 hour until the melted candy is set and then they are ready to serve and enjoy! 

Recipe Notes

Refrigerate the leftovers in an airtight container for up to 1 week.

Nutrition Facts

Calories 145kcal, Carbohydrates 16g, Protein 2g, Fat 8g, Saturated Fat 4g, Polyunsaturated Fat 1g, Monounsaturated Fat 3g, Cholesterol 9mg, Sodium 75mg, Potassium 55mg, Fiber 0.2g, Sugar 12g, Vitamin A 88IU, Vitamin C 0.1mg, Calcium 34mg, Iron 0.3mg
